It is important to improve health literacy related to the prevention of metabolic syndrome among workers. The association of health literacy on healthy lifestyle modification with a decrease in the prevalence of metabolic syndrome. Objective: The purpose of this study was to analyse the effect of website-based health information access media on risk factors (knowledge, self-efficacy, work stress). &lt;strong&gt;Methods : &lt;/strong&gt;The type of research used is Quasy Experimental design Nonequivalent Control Group design. The sample in this study were 62 employees from 2 government offices engaged in regional finance &amp;amp; assets and the implementation of the water resources network of South Sulawesi province. This study divided two groups, namely the intervention group, which received education through the ‘SAFETY prevent metabolic syndrome’ website and daily journal filling, and the control group, which received education with booklets, with both groups measured and monitored for 2 months. &lt;strong&gt;Results :&lt;/strong&gt; The ‘SAFETY’ websitebased health literacy model intervention was effective in improving knowledge (p=0.000), self-efficacy (p=0.004), and reducing work stress (p=0.047) in government workers, with the significant reduction in work stress demonstrating the benefits of a technology-based approach in managing stress in the work environment. &lt;strong&gt;Conclusion: &lt;/strong&gt;This study was effective in increasing knowledge and self-efficacy and reducing work stress. Future research is recommended to expand the website intervention programme with interactive modules, explore integrated self-efficacy enhancement methods, and develop specific stress management programmes with a multidisciplinary approach.&lt;/p&gt;

Purslane (&lt;em&gt;Portulaca oleracea&lt;/em&gt; L.) is a plant that has been clinically tested and has the potential to prevent and treat metabolic syndrome as well as pathogenic and pathophysiological activities that cause disease. The aim of this study is to discuss and conclude information regarding the activity and use of purslane (&lt;em&gt;P. oleracea&lt;/em&gt;) as an antimetabolic. This review article is based on scientific publications found on Google Scholar and PubMed databases using the keywords of “Portulaca obesity”, “&lt;em&gt;Portulaca &lt;/em&gt;overweight”, “Portulaca dyslipidemia”, and “&lt;em&gt;Portulaca&lt;/em&gt; metabolic syndrome”. This plant acts on numerous pathways in the metabolic syndrome such as reduction of lipids, blood sugar, body weight and total cholesterol. Purslane (&lt;em&gt;P. oleracea&lt;/em&gt;) can be used as a candidate for a new herbal plant as an anti-metabolic syndrome.&lt;/p&gt;
